A firm protested the award of a franchise agreement under a District of Columbia request for proposals, contending that the awardee did not participate in the procurement and that the initial and revised proposals were submitted by a different entity. Both the initial proposal and the best and final offer contained variations of the legal name of the offerer's company; however, GAO found that the proposals were submitted by the awardee and that there was no indication of an attempt to transfer rights in the proposal from one entity to another. Accordingly, the protest was denied.
